That's a bit too terse, unfortunately. What distro and compiler are you using? Since I cannot reproduce the problem on Fedora 36 x86-64, we'll need more details.
I suggest sending all the output, interleaved rather than separating stdout from stderr, and using the following three commands instead of the last two commands mentioned above:
./configure make make V=1 The last "make" should retry the failed compilation, but more verbosely.For comparison I am attaching the compressed output of the above commands on Fedora 36, which has gcc (GCC) 12.2.1 20220819 (Red Hat 12.2.1-2)
, and where the build is successful.
